What Are Cataracts?
If you have actually ever wondered what triggers cloudy vision as you age, the answer might effectively be cataracts. Cataracts are a common eye condition that impacts the clearness of the lens inside your eye. The lens is usually clear, permitting light to travel through and focus on the retina. However, as you age, healthy proteins in the lens can glob with each other, triggering cloudiness and obstructing the flow of light. This cloudiness brings about blurred vision, difficulty seeing at night, sensitivity to light, and discolored colors. Cataracts can create in one or both eyes and generally development gradually.
While aging is the key root cause of cataracts, other factors such as cigarette smoking, diabetic issues, too much sun direct exposure, and specific drugs can likewise boost your threat.
Thankfully, cataracts can be dealt with properly with surgical treatment to replace the gloomy lens with a clear synthetic lens, restoring your vision and improving your lifestyle.
Causes and Risk Aspects
As you explore the causes and threat aspects associated with cataracts, it becomes clear that while aging is the key instigator, other aspects can also contribute in their growth. Direct exposure to ultraviolet radiation from the sunlight, cigarette smoking, and specific medical problems like diabetic issues can boost your danger of creating cataracts. Genetics also play a substantial duty, as cataracts can run in households. Injuries to the eye, the prolonged use of corticosteroid medications, and also excessive alcohol usage have been linked to cataract formation.
In addition, existing wellness conditions such as weight problems and high blood pressure can add to the development of cataracts. It's important to take care of these conditions to decrease your risk.
In addition, lifestyle factors like inadequate nourishment and a lack of antioxidants in your diet can potentially aggravate cataract development. By keeping a healthy and balanced lifestyle, securing your eyes from dangerous UV rays, and organizing routine eye tests, you can help reduce your risk of creating cataracts.
Treatment Options
Checking out treatment options for cataracts introduces a series of effective treatments that can assist enhance your vision and lifestyle. In the early stages of cataracts, upgrading your eyeglass prescription or utilizing brighter lighting might help take care of signs. However, as the cataracts development and start to disrupt day-to-day activities, surgical treatment comes to be the key treatment choice.

There are various kinds of intraocular lenses offered, including multifocal lenses that can deal with both near and range vision, minimizing the demand for glasses post-surgery. Your ophthalmologist will certainly help you choose one of the most appropriate lens based upon your lifestyle and aesthetic requirements.
After surgery, diligent post-operative care is crucial for optimal healing and vision results. Routine follow-up appointments will guarantee that your eyes are healing appropriately and that your vision is boosting as expected.
